英文摘要
Intrauterine growth retardation is known to affect the immediate and long
term neurological outcome of the infant. However, many of the humoral
factors involved in growth control and successful neurological development
remain incompletely understood both in terms of factor identity and
mechanism of action. A classic example of this is insulin which has been
repeatedly shown to promote the proliferation and differentiation of many
tissues, including neurons, and to possess the capacity of altering the
feeding (satiety) behavior of animals, thereby modifying the overall growth
pattern. Under these circumstances, it is surprising that neither the
precise nature nor the origin of "brain insulin" or an insulin-like peptide
(ILP) has been established. Preliminary data from this laboratory, taken
together with other published reports, indicates that brain insulin/ILP is
synthesized locally within neurons but may differ, in some fundamental way,
from the pancreatic hormone. Moreover, these same preliminary data also
suggest that brain insulin/ILP synthesis is subject to regulation by
exogenous insulin; an observation which would offer significant insight
into the control of insulin activity in the CNS. To more fully address
this and several equally basic issues, we propose to: 1) Determine the
sites and pattern of insulin/ILP synthesis in the developing rabbit brain
by in situ hybridization, 2) Characterize the abundance and size of ILP
mRNA at different stages of fetal and immediate postnatal rabbit
development by Northern analysis, 3) Determine the effect of exogenous
insulin on steady state brain/neuronal ILP mRNA abundance by Northern
analysis, 4) Establish the degree of homology between neuronal ILP and
authentic pancreatic insulin, and 5) Isolate and characterize the neuronal
ILP and gene by screening a brain cDNA library and employing DNA sequencing
methods.
The studies will be instrumental in establishing the function of ILP and
its sequence elements in tissue specific expression and neuronal
differentiation.
